Re: Custom Start Date Patch / ArtMoney Development Thread

Posted: Sun Oct 09, 2011 3:12 pm
by YZG
Are you sure? When I tested the game, the regens had adequate birth dates; I tested the thing with a start date of 2050 and had no problem with this. However, it is normal that for the first few seasons, you have a lack of draftable players if you haven't tweaked your db beforehand, because all those in the db that should have been draftable have become too old with the patching, and because the regens take some time to appear and when they do, they're too young to be picked right away. The first two NHL drafts were empty with 0 player picked, and the third one saw a couple hundred young players from obscure hockey nations being picked because they spawn older than the others and are thus draft-eligible faster.

Re: Custom Start Date Patch / ArtMoney Development Thread

Posted: Mon Oct 10, 2011 9:10 pm
by archibalduk
I've been working on creating a mass contract tool that will increase/decrease all of the contract expiries in the database to whatever you want. It seems as though I've now got it to work correctly! :joy: I don't have much time to give it a proper test out and so I've uploaded a modified database here in case anybody wants to give it a go (it's the file named Lidas 3.2 CSD v2).

The tool doesn't alter any contract expiries that are set to 1900 (i.e. random) - it just alters those that are set as 1901 or higher. Also, if you try to decrease the expiry to less than 1901 then it'll set that contract as 1900. If, for example, you use my tool to decrease the expiries by something like 150 years then it will set all of the expiries to 1900 (i.e. random) - this might be useful for those working on fantasy databases.

Re: Custom Start Date Patch / ArtMoney Development Thread

Posted: Sat Oct 15, 2011 10:22 am
by archibalduk
Alessandro wrote:Btw, you said in another forum that goalies histories don't work. Well, they do. Just tested!
I took a look at the database and the issue was that the number of Games Played for the goalies had not been set. If the GP is set to zero then the history entry doesn't appear in game. Thus, as far as I can tell, the histories are working as they should using the CSD Patch.

Re: Custom Start Date Patch / ArtMoney Development Thread

Posted: Sat Oct 15, 2011 1:09 pm
by archibalduk
Alessandro wrote:Hm, knowing offsets and values is beyond my skills, I worked with hex editing, better if we wait Marek for this.
Ok sure I'll wait for Marek.

Hex editing is the same as offsets and values. When you edit hex, each hex has an address/offset (e.g. 0x7D11C0 or 007D11C0) and the value is either a decimal number (such as 2006) or a hex number (such as 07D6). However I guess what you mean is that you edited the exe rather than the RAM?
